Chikadal, Jalah

Chikadal is a village located in the Baska Subdivision of Baksa district of Assam. The village falls in Jalah block. It belongs to Kokrajhar parliament constituency and Chapaguri assembly constituency.

As on May 2024, the current population of Chikadal is 320 out of which 163 are males and rest 157 are females. The sex ratio of this village is 963 females per 1000 males. There are around 34 teenagers in Chikadal. It has literacy rate of 62% which means around 197 persons can read and write. Total 0 people belonging to scheduled caste and 249 scheduled tribe people live in the village. There are around 66 households in Chikadal, which means every family has 5 members on average. The village has working population of 89. The pincode of Chikadal is 781318 and there are many postoffices around the village which can used to send speed post, registered parcel etc.
